Financial Controller - £75,000 - £85,000 Per Annum Benefits - Permanent - Horsham I am currently partnering with a rapidly growing Financial Services company on the permanent placement of a Financial Controller to join their fast paced team. This role will oversee and maintain accurate financial processes and systems for all financial transactions within the Group including revenue processing. Financial Controller Key

Responsibilities:
Responsibility for the completion of the monthly management accounts and reports to Group Board and its subsidiaries. Responsibility for producing the annual audited accounts in conjunction with the Group's Auditors. Responsibility for creating and updating the Group Budgets and monitoring variances against budget. To ensure that all individuals within the Finance and Revenue Support Department have the required level of competency and knowledge to carry out their delegated tasks. Overall responsibility for the Finance Department including Revenue Support and for the managing of the Department's staff. Attending Management Meetings and presenting financial information to the Board. To act in accordance with the FCA Statement of Principles and other statutory objectives. Ensure that the FCA is provided with accurate financial returns, documents and any other financial information requested within the permitted time limits. Responsibility for dealing with the Company's Bankers, Auditors, Solicitors & HMRC. Financial Controller Key Skills: Minimum of 5 years' experience in a financial leadership role. In-depth knowledge of Accounting Standards and HRMC rules. Previous experience working in the financial services sector with a knowledge of FCA regulations. Excellent communication skills confident dealing with stakeholders of all levels. Team management experience.
